On July 17, 2026, Ms. Keisha Kal Witter, Chargé d’Affaires a.i. of the Embassy of Jamaica in Japan, visited the Min-On Cultural Center, accompanied by Mr. Alexander Dixon, First Secretary and Consul. They were welcomed by Min-On President Koji Yamaguchi.

During the meeting, Ms. Witter spoke about Jamaica’s multicultural society, where people of diverse backgrounds live together with a strong emphasis on mutual respect and appreciation. She also expressed her appreciation for Min-On’s philosophy and longstanding activities, noting that they share the common belief that music and culture have the power to connect people’s hearts. Under this shared vision, she expressed her hope to further promote cultural exchange between Jamaica and Japan through continued cooperation with Min-On.

Following the meeting, Ms. Witter and Mr. Dixon toured the World Musical Instruments for Children Exhibition and the Classical Piano Room at the Min-On Music Museum.
